How much do full time hvac service manager jobs pay per year?

As of Jun 15, 2026, the average yearly pay for full time hvac service manager in the United States is $83,555.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$67,000.00 and $98,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are some common challenges faced by Full Time HVAC Service Managers, and how can they effectively address them?

Full Time HVAC Service Managers often encounter challenges such as managing multiple service calls, coordinating technician schedules, and maintaining high customer satisfaction. Balancing urgent repair requests with preventive maintenance tasks requires strong organizational skills and clear communication with both staff and clients. To effectively address these challenges, successful managers implement robust scheduling systems, foster a collaborative team atmosphere, and prioritize continual staff training to keep up with evolving HVAC technologies and regulations.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Full Time HVAC Service Man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Full Time HVAC Service Manager, you need in-depth knowledge of HVAC systems, leadership experience, and a relevant technical degree or certifications such as EPA 608. Familiarity with HVAC diagnostic tools, project management software, and scheduling systems is typically expected. Strong communication, problem-solving, and team-building skills help you lead technicians and ensure customer satisfaction. These skills and qualities are vital for managing service operations efficiently, maintaining high standards, and driving business growth.

What is the difference between Full Time Hvac Service Manager vs Hvac Service Technician?

AspectFull Time Hvac Service ManagerHvac Service Technician
CredentialsEPA certification, HVAC licenses, management experienceEPA certification, HVAC licenses, technical training
Work EnvironmentOffice and field supervision, client interactionsFieldwork, installation, repair, maintenance
Employer & Industry UsageOversees service teams, manages operationsPerforms repairs, installations, diagnostics

The Full Time Hvac Service Manager primarily oversees operations, manages staff, and interacts with clients, requiring management skills and certifications. In contrast, the Hvac Service Technician focuses on hands-on repair and installation work. Both roles require HVAC certifications, but their responsibilities and work environments differ significantly.

What does a Full Time HVAC Service Manager do?

A Full Time HVAC Service Manager oversees the daily operations of a heating, ventilation, and air conditioning (HVAC) service department. Their responsibilities include managing service technicians, scheduling maintenance and repairs, ensuring quality customer service, and maintaining compliance with safety and industry standards. They also handle budgeting, inventory, and employee training, playing a key role in the success and reputation of their company.
